Grassy Gap Creek Trail

Hawthorne to Buckeye Lake an easy to Moderate 2.0 miles
Click here for map

An elevation change of 891 feet.

Beginning here at the Hawthorne Trail Head, this easy hiking trail heads a little northwest dropping some 600 feet in elevation to Buckeye Lake. As you start, you will be following an old logging road used during the late 1920's, when chestnut and hemlock trees were harvested on Beech Mountain. As you continue down the trail you will cross several town roads, most of which are not used. Be careful to follow the trail signs marking your way at each of these points. Please stay on the marked trail and always respect the private property along the way. This trail is approximately two miles long. A car can be left at the bottom point so that you can drive back.
